Leigh Hall

Operations Manager - Engagement & Assessment at Crisis

Leigh Hall is an experienced professional with a strong background in operations management and client support in various sectors. Currently serving as the Operations Manager for Engagement & Assessment at Crisis since September 2018, Leigh successfully leads the ICT team at Crisis Skylight Croydon, ensuring excellent visitor and member experiences. Previous roles include volunteer work as a Homeless Support Worker at Bromley Night Shelter, Office Manager at Dearman Engine Company, and Wellness Housing Officer at Quo Vardis Trust. Leigh’s extensive career began in client relations and administration at organizations such as BMW Group and LINK House Magazines Limited. Leigh holds a Bachelor's Honours Degree in Public Health from the University of Sussex, obtained in 2017.

Links



Teams

This person is not in any teams